The Role of Nutrition in Energy Production
The food we eat is the primary source of energy for our bodies. Carbohydrates, fats, and proteins are the three main macronutrients that provide energy to our body. Carbohydrates are broken down into glucose, which is the primary energy source for our brain and muscles. Fats are broken down into fatty acids, which are used as a secondary source of energy. Proteins are broken down into amino acids, which are used for the growth and repair of tissues.
The Benefits of Good Nutrition for Energy Levels
Eating a balanced diet that includes a variety of nutrient-dense foods can help to maintain energy levels throughout the day. Eating regular meals and snacks that include a combination of carbohydrates, fats, and proteins can help to keep blood sugar levels stable and prevent feelings of fatigue. F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ein, and healthy fats are all excellent sources of energy.
In addition, certain vitamins and minerals play a crucial role in energy production. B vitamins, iron, and magnesium are essential for the production of red blood cells and the transport of oxygen to the body's cells. A diet that is rich in these nutrients can help to improve energy levels and reduce fatigue.
The Benefits of Good Nutrition for Stamina
Good nutrition is not only important for energy levels but also for stamina. Eating a diet that is r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ein, and healthy fats can help to improve endurance and reduce muscle fatigue. These foods provide essential v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ants that support muscle function and repair.
In addition, consuming adequate amounts of fluids and electrolytes, especially during intense physical activity, can help to maintain hydration and improve stamina.
